Rancho Mirage in southern California, just south of Palm Springs, is a wonderful place to escape the winter blues. The city’s name comes from a story of a woman named Ruth Wheeler who saw a ranch in the distance and mistook it for a mirage, hence the name “Rancho Mirage.” Characterized by abundant sun, desert and palm trees, Rancho Mirage offers much more than you might imagine. Visitors love Sunnylands Center & Gardens, a 200-acre estate once so popular with U.S. presidents that it earned the nickname “the Western White House.” Play a round of golf at one of Rancho Mirage’s many stunning golf courses, or enjoy some live music at the Rancho Mirage Amphitheater. For those with their heads in the clouds, try stargazing at the brand new Rancho Mirage Observatory, featuring a telescope where you can see objects 50 million light years away.
